Baur’s is back!  And, so is listening in the Historic Baur’s Building which was originally a “virtual palace of sweets:  cases of candy, cakes and a soda fountain” at 1512 Curtis Street in downtown Denver.

Last night I had to put down my glass of wine and get out my iPhone with perfect hipstamatic app to capture the performance of Bethany & Rufus under a small, but elegant theatrical curtain set at the end of rows of chairs in the bar area.  Fans of world music were sitting and listening enthusiastically to every note while some traded sitting for enthusiastic dancing.  Just out of view was special guest Brahim Frigane playing an instrument like a lute.

The group featuring singer, Bethany Yarrow, are tonight in Washington DC performing with Bethany’s father, Peter.  Their passion, especially for Brazilian culture, and amazing musical skill was memorable.
